    replica body kits

    Don't know a great deal about this but just bought and had the JDL kit fitted. Thankfully it was good quality albeit cheap. The problem comes when the cast isnt finished on the back. Once its primed and painted even at a low heat loads of air pockets appear leaving a pitted finish. Its true you do get what you pay for but my experience is that it can be done for a reasonable price without shelling out thousands.
